Quantitative bond investing relies on mathematical and statistical models to make investment decisions. Some key factors that need to be incorporated into bond return models include interest rate changes, yield curve shifts, credit spreads, default rates, and liquidity risk. By quantitatively assessing how these variables impact bond prices and total returns over time, investors can design rules-based trading strategies and optimize their fixed income portfolios.

Modeling interest rate risk is crucial for quantitative bond investing
Interest rates are a main driver of bond returns, so accurately modeling interest rate changes is crucial in quantitative bond analysis. Key metrics to model include monetary policy shifts, inflation expectations, and the overall macroeconomic environment. An effective bond model may simulate interest rate paths under various economic regimes and use probability-based assumptions around the timing and magnitude of rate changes.
Quantitative analysis should account for changing yield curve dynamics
The shape of the yield curve provides information on market expectations for short, medium and long-term rates. Quantitative bond investing strategies need to incorporate scenarios of both parallel and non-parallel yield curve shifts. For example, a flattening or steepening yield curve could impact bond returns differently across the maturity spectrum.
Modeling time-varying credit spreads expands the analysis
The extra yield on corporate bonds above similar government bonds, known as the credit spread, compensates investors for higher default risk. An accurate quantitative bond model factors in how credit spreads historically widen and tighten over the economic cycle. Additionally, modeling time-variation and term structures of credit spreads by ratings segment and industry sector can enhance return forecasts and risk management.
